Typical DHCP Course of on a Wi-Fi Community
The DHCP course of on a Wi-Fi community sometimes begins with the Android machine broadcasting a DHCP Uncover message. The router, upon receiving this message, responds with a DHCP Provide, containing the obtainable IP tackle and different community settings. The Android machine selects one of the best supply, after which sends a DHCP Request. The router confirms this request with a DHCP Acknowledgement, at which level the machine has a legitimate IP tackle and is able to talk.

Frequent Router Configuration Settings Associated to DHCP
| Setting Title | Description | Attainable Values | Default Worth |
|---|---|---|---|
| DHCP Server | Permits or disables the DHCP server perform on the router. | Enabled, Disabled | Enabled |
| DHCP IP Deal with Vary | Specifies the vary of IP addresses obtainable for project. | e.g., 192.168.1.100 to 192.168.1.200 | Router-specific |
| Lease Time | Specifies the length for which an IP tackle is assigned to a tool. | e.g., 1 hour, 24 hours, 7 days | Router-specific |
| DNS Servers | Specifies the DNS servers used for resolving domains. | e.g., 8.8.8.8, 8.8.4.4 | Router-specific or ISP-provided |

Isolating the Downside: System or Community?
To pinpoint the wrongdoer, attempt connecting one other machine (laptop computer, pill, and so on.) to the identical Wi-Fi community. If that machine connects with out problem, the issue is probably going together with your Android telephone. If the opposite machine additionally struggles, the community configuration is the wrongdoer.
Checking for Conflicting IP Addresses
Conflicting IP addresses are a standard DHCP problem. A number of units on the identical community cannot have the identical IP tackle. Use your router’s admin panel (normally accessed through an online browser) to examine for any duplicate IP addresses assigned to different units.

Firewall Interfering with DHCP Course of
A firewall, whereas defending the community, can typically intrude with the DHCP course of. Firewall guidelines that block DHCP visitors or limit entry to the DHCP server can forestall units from acquiring IP addresses. On this case, the firewall configuration would possibly want adjustment to permit DHCP visitors to circulate freely. This contains guaranteeing the proper ports for DHCP are open.
A firewall rule blocking UDP port 67 or 68 may cause the DHCP course of to fail.
